After years of responding to Charleston properties, a handful of causes show up again and again. Here's what to watch for.
Supply lines behind washing machines, dishwashers, and refrigerators wear out over time. When they fail, water can spread through a Charleston property for hours before anyone notices, soaking into flooring and cabinetry.
Heavy storms, wind-driven rain, and aging roofing materials all contribute to water intrusion in Charleston homes and businesses, especially in older roof systems nearing the end of their lifespan.
A failed sump pump during a heavy rain event is one of the fastest ways a Charleston basement goes from dry to flooded — often within a single storm, with little warning.
A slowly failing water heater in a Charleston home can leak for weeks before it's discovered, often causing more structural damage than a sudden pipe burst would.
Improper grading around a Charleston property's foundation can direct rainwater toward the structure instead of away from it, leading to chronic basement or crawlspace moisture over time.
Water used to extinguish a fire, or an accidental sprinkler discharge, can leave a Charleston property with significant secondary water damage that needs immediate attention right after the fire crew leaves.

Our Charleston trucks carry the same class of equipment used on large commercial losses: truck-mounted extraction units, low-grain-refrigerant dehumidifiers, high-velocity air movers, and moisture meters capable of reading behind walls without cutting into them.
That equipment difference matters. A rental-store fan moves air across a surface; our dehumidification setup actively pulls moisture out of the air and out of building materials, cutting drying time from weeks down to days in most Charleston jobs.

Plenty of Charleston homeowners try to handle a small water event themselves before calling us. Here's what usually gets missed.
The visible water on your Charleston floor is often only part of the problem. Water wicks upward into drywall, travels along subfloor seams, and pools inside wall cavities where a rented fan will never reach it. Without professional-grade dehumidification and moisture monitoring, that hidden dampness can sit for weeks, quietly feeding mold growth long after the surface looks and feels dry to the touch.
Insurance carriers generally want to see documented proof that a water loss was properly mitigated. A DIY cleanup rarely produces that kind of record, which can leave Charleston homeowners exposed if related damage — like mold or warped subfloor — shows up months later and the carrier questions whether it was handled correctly the first time.
If the water was minor, contained, and cleaned up within an hour or two, DIY handling is often fine. Once it's soaked into materials or sat for any real length of time, though, a professional assessment is the safer move for your Charleston property.
The minutes before our Charleston crew arrives matter. Here's what our dispatchers typically recommend, situation permitting.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
Never touch electrical switches, outlets, or appliances that are wet or near standing water — the risk of shock is real.
If it's safe, move furniture, electronics, and important documents away from the affected area or up off the floor.
Snap photos or video of the affected areas before anything is moved — this helps your insurance claim later.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
